#ffff04 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ffff04 is composed of 100% red, 100%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.4%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 60 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 50.8%. #ffff04 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ff08 with #ffff00. Closest websafe color is: #ffff00.

Shades and Tints of #ffff04

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040400 is the darkest color, while #ffffef is the lightest one.
